thats the problem, the ignition systems between, n/a and the L67 are the same, so in theory, you want more spark in a boosted application. unfortunatly the msd coils are not the answer.

Fixed. NA and Supercharged 3800 use different coils.

then whats the difference? can you find specs on each?

If anything, there may be a difference in the driver, but it is more cost effective for them to share the same coils, so I don't see why they would be different........My L36 coils work fine in a car under boost BTW

iirc there were diffferent part numbers for the na and sc cars till 00 or 01 then they used the same coils for both after that...the old na part numbers were the same p#'s as the older DIS 2.8's, 3.1's, 3x00's....i've put the older 3100coils of a SC 3800 and had missfire issues...mighta been a bad coil but the motor i tooke em off of ran fine with em (the 3100 original tot he 442)
